# Data Stores: Partner SFTP Drop (Kestrelworks)

Inbound partner files land on the Kestrelworks SFTP drop every night at 02:00. The ingest daemon sweeps the drop, validates manifests, and writes row-level records into the `partner_feed` schema. Plugin authors: do not read files directly from the drop; consume the normalized tables instead. Failed files move to `/quarantine` with a reason code. Retention on the drop is seven days. To query the normalized tables, connect using the string below.

replica DSN, yadug-hahaf: redis://ulawyn_svc:0N@db-d116.zemvardyn.local:5432/wenix

## Turnstile counter recovery (Gatewick)

If the Gatewick counter drifts from the stadium ops dashboard, don't panic — it's almost always the sync worker, not the turnstiles. Restart the worker first and watch for the resync log line. If it crashes on startup complaining about auth, the env file lost its gate-feed credential during the last redeploy. Re-add that credential on the line below.

env line for yahaf-kageg: VAULT_KEY5=978f5

### Changelog 2.9.0 — Replica lag alarm defaults (Marrowgate DB)

The read-replica lag alarm now pages at a lower threshold and evaluates over a shorter window. Previous defaults masked sustained lag during batch imports, which caused two stale-read incidents last quarter. The alarm also now distinguishes between apply lag and transport lag, paging only on the former. Maintainers overriding these in downstream stacks should re-check their overrides. The new shipped defaults are recorded below.

config for kawig-kagug:
WENETH_PIN=0097
WENETH_TENANT=silath
WENETH_METRICS_HOST=metrics.weneth.qirvangrid.example
WENETH_SEAL=seal_9505f14d
WENETH_STANDBY_TEAM=sorox